Tiniest of Wings
By: Laurie Ragan Jenkins

Hovering little hummingbird
Tiniest vibrating wings
My heart within flutters
Seems to skip a beat
To the beautiful sight
Of your tiniest spinning wings
Faster, faster, amazing little things
Carrying you swiftly out of view
God's Spirit flies within
Sails His little hummingbird
Amazing creation exists again
Flying with the tiniest of wings
Touching hearts skipping beats
Fly on little hummingbird
God's amazing little feat
